He's a star quarterback, like it or not

CUSICK, WA – Cusick High School is the top-ranked, eight-man football team in the state and their senior quarterback, Spencer Shanholtzer, has developed into one of the top quarterbacks at any level.

There are many reasons why this quarterback loves to play football, but one rises above all the rest.

“I'm a competitor, I love the competition,” Spencer said.

While Spencer has always loved the sport he didn't always want to be the quarterback.

“One of the funny things about it was, in 8th grade when I first started coaching he said:, coach, I don't want to be the quarterback,” Sonny Finley said. “Now look at where he's come and how far he's along as a quarterback.”

The stats are the proof as he's gained closed to 10,000 yards as a four-year starter. He's also thrown 62 touchdown passes in the last two seasons combined, but he gives the credit to everyone else.

“I have to give a lot of credit to my life, my offensive live is, they are big and our receivers, and both our starting receivers are 6 feet 4 inches and have great hands,” Spencer said.

Spencer's also a beast on defense. He was an all state defensive back and is now the middle linebacker for the Panthers.

“He is, all around, the leader of our team and I know he's a leader because I look to him for leadership,” Finley said.

The Panthers hope Spencer can lead them to a state title. Then it's off to college to play football – that quarterback thing hasn't turned out so bad.
